    Théophile de Viau
    S'il est vrai, Chloris, que tu m'aimes,
    Mais j'entends, que tu m'aimes bien,
    Je ne crois pas que les rois mêmes
    Aient un bonheur pareil au mien.
    Que la mort serait importune
    A venir changer ma fortune
    Pour la félicité des cieux!
    |: Tout ce qu'on dit de l'ambroisie
    Ne touche point ma fantaisie
    Au prix des grâces de tes yeux. :|
